要解决这个问题,请按照以下步骤来确保系统和工具都指向正确的Python版本:
1. **检查环境变量**:确保在`PATH`环境变量中,指向的是Python 3.12.8的路径。可以通过以下步骤查看和修改环境变量:
- 在“控制面板” > “系统和安全” > “系统”中,点击“高级系统设置”。
- 在“系统属性”窗口中,点击“环境变量”。
- 在“环境变量”窗口中,找到“系统变量”或“用户变量”中的`PATH`变量,并确保将其指向Python 3.12.8的安装路径,如`C:\Users\<YourUsername>\AppData\Local\Programs\Python\Python312\`。
2. **清理旧的Python路径**:如果旧版本的Python路径仍然存在于路径中,确保将其移除。
3. **使用正确的Python命令**:尝试在命令提示符中使用以下命令来确认Python版本:
这一命令应该返回Python 3.12.8。如果不是,请检查路径或者尝试使用完整路径来调用Python和pip,如:
"C:\Users\<YourUsername>\AppData\Local\Programs\Python\Python312\python.exe" -m pip install package_name
4. **升级或重新安装pip**:用新的Python路径来升级或重新安装pip:
python -m ensurepip
python -m pip install --upgrade pip
5. **注册Python 3.12.8**:如果仍然存在问题,可以尝试重新注册当前Python版本。你可以在命令提示符中运行:
python -m pip install --user pip setuptools
尝试以上步骤,确保系统使用的是正确的Python版本和路径。如果问题仍然存在,考虑重新启动计算机,以确保所有环境变量更新生效。
以上回复来自 FishC AI 小助理,如未能正确解答您的问题,请继续追问。